Great for Scrum Team Retros
What do you like best about the product?
LucidSpark has been a great addition to our team retrospective meetings every few weeks. The ability to customize our boards, work in live time or asynchronously, and the new timer functionality have made this tool powerful in gathering feedback from our team. We also love the ability to add reactions to cards.
What do you dislike about the product?
It would be great to have the ability to allow for anonymous submissions (maybe toggle it on an off) without having to generate a guest sharing link and having people sign in from a private browser.
What problems is the product solving and how is that benefiting you?
LucidSpark allows our team to collaborate on retrospectives by allowing us to send out the board link ahead of time so folks can pre-populate answers and then allows us to review, update, and vote on these items during the meeting.

Frequent User, Essential Whiteboard Collaboration Software
What do you like best about the product?
I like how Lucidchart users can import files, and we can do team crowdsourcing for virtual collaboration. I have used a number of different products in this space (MURAL, Miro) and have found that if you are already in the Lucid eco system, this is a no-brainer for displaced teams.
What do you dislike about the product?
Purely file size means that the file takes some time to load in low-connectivity situations (such as Airplanes). However, this is to be expected in this type of software with vector graphics.
What problems is the product solving and how is that benefiting you?
We have a displaced product and UX team, and we rely on this heavily to brainstorm and collaborate. In fact, when I started, this wasn't happening, and it was impossible to perform my job functions without virtual whiteboarding.
